Tried to set up new outdoor plug, it just fails with blue lights flashing. App says plug is in pairing mode when the blue light is flashing rapidly. Quick start guide says blue light should be solid for pairing. It also says to press and hold either power button to get the light to stay on solid, but that does nothing. App doesn’t seem to be able to get a log from the plug either. Compared to the 3 Wyze cams and 3 Wyze plugs I already own, this device seems half baked
EDIT: Thank you DesertRat! The GFCI was the issue. It is now set up and doing a FW update.

Tried multiple standard and GFCI outlets with both of the outdoor plugs… never could get the blue light to stay solid, but pressing/holding the button caused the light to stay solid blue for about 1/2 a second…but enough that it connected through the app and both work fine now.

When I first plugged mine in to the gfci, it didn’t work. I then restarted the setup in the app and when the app was in the connecting mode, I pressed and held one of the buttons to reset the plug and only then did it connect. Sort of like what happened with Hillbilly.
Mine was similar, but previously it was working in the exact plug. I made some modification on my system so I had to pull the plug (literally) and then replace. It kept failing setup (probably a non GFCI issue also?) I read on here to set it up inside and then take it back out and that worked! Now it seems to be working just fine again.
